Men's Cross Country 15th In Midwest Region

Comments


NEW ORLEANS Coming off a top performance at the Bradley Pink Classic on Friday, Eastern Illinois men's cross country has cracked the USTFCCCA Midwest Region Top 15 as the Panthers now prep for the Ohio Valley Conference Championships on Oct. 31 at Murray State. EIU placed sixth in a field of 26 teams with many regionally ranked. The Panthers were led by Riley McInerney as the junior turned in the 15th best 8K time in school history finishing 21st overall with a time of 24:28.4. Joe Calio and Paxson Menard followed McInerney's strong performance with both runners posting times under 25 minutes. EIU moved into this week's rankings at No. 15. Oklahoma State is first in the NCAA Midwest Region followed by Tulsa, Illinois, Oklahoma and Minnesota in the top five. South Dakota State is sixth with Iowa State, Bradley, Kansas and Missouri in the top ten. The final five schools in the regional poll are Nebraska, Iowa, Illinois State, Wichita State and Eastern Illinois.
